关注微信公众号 数据分析螺丝钉 免费领取价值万元的python/java/商业分析/数据结构与算法学习资料
在本篇文章中,我们将详细解读力扣第185题“部门工资前三高的员工”。通过学习本篇文章,读者将掌握如何使用SQL语句来解决这一问题,并了解相关的复杂度分析和模拟面试问答。每种方法都将配以详细的解释,以便于理解。
问题描述
力扣第185题“部门工资前三高的员工”描述如下:
编写一个 SQL 查询,找出每个部门工资前三高的员工。在
Employee
表中找到每个部门工资前三高的员工。表:Employee
<+----+-------+--------+-----------+--------+ | Id | Name | Salary | Department| DeptId | +----+-------+--------+-----------+--------+ | 1 | Joe | 70000 | IT | 1 | | 2 | Henry | 80000 | HR | 2 | | 3 | Sam | 60000 | IT | 1 | | 4 | Max | 90000 | HR | 2 | | 5 | Alice | 75000 | HR | 2 | | 6 | Bob | 85000 | IT | 1 | +----+-------+--------+-----------+--------+